In the heart of summer, Bryant Park in New York has always been a must-visit spot for Broadway enthusiasts. During lazy summer afternoons, visitors can enjoy free performances of popular Broadway musical numbers. This year, the first “Broadway in Bryant Park” event kicked off on July 10th, with special cooperation between the Taiwan Tourism Bureau and the organizers, iHeartMedia’s 106.7 LITE FM and iHeartRadio Broadway, to promote Taiwan tourism through diverse and lively forms.
“Broadway in Bryant Park” is an annual outdoor Broadway performance event held in July and August at Bryant Park in New York City. It is a famous and quintessentially New York outdoor activity that attracts tens of thousands of people each year.
Celebrating its 25th anniversary this year, the event will take place every Thursday in July at Bryant Park, featuring performances by renowned Broadway performance groups on an outdoor stage for the public to enjoy for free. The pre-show performance features the well-known performance group “Formosa Let’s Go,” kicking off with a theme of “Formosa Let’s Go,” using music and dance to showcase Taiwan’s warmth, resilience, and courage, allowing people to hear the heartbeat of Taiwan! The key members include Leo Yu-Ning Chang, Yu-Wei Heath-Hsiao, Chieh Hsiung, Fang Tseng, Albert Hsueh, Bin Bin Kuo, Shan Y Chuang, Nicole Yi-Wen Wang, YuChin Kiki Tseng, Che-Ling Hsu, music director/arranger Oscar Chang, and cellist Violet Tzu-Hsuan Wang, among other Taiwanese performing artists who performed together.
Leo Yu-Ning Chang, the head of Formosa Let’s Go, mentioned to NTD Television that the team specially designed a five-minute dance performance, connecting three representative Taiwanese songs to showcase the diversity and cultural uniqueness of Taiwanese music. The program begins with “Sky of Taipei,” followed by “Let’s Go,” and concludes with the rap-infused “Looking Forward to Spring Wind,” interpreting Taiwanese culture through rhythmic and vibrant means.
